钟二网络头像

钟二网络

探索SQL查询技巧、Linux系统运维以及Web开发前沿技术,提供一站式的学习体验

  • 文章92531
  • 阅读828971
首页 Web 正文内容

web与nio建立长连接

钟逸 Web 2025-06-13 22:20:14 2

在SEO优化领域,采用Web与NIO建立长连接是一种有效提升网站排名的技术,备受业界推崇。本文将深入浅出地解析Web与NIO长连接的原理、优势以及对SEO的积极影响。

Web与NIO长连接的原理

Web与NIO长连接是一种基于TCP协议建立的双向通信机制,使Web服务器与客户端在建立连接后可以持续保持连接状态,避免频繁的重新建立连接。它通过NIO(非阻塞IO)技术,实现数据在服务器和客户端之间的异步传输,大幅提升了通信效率。

长连接的优势

相比传统的HTTP短连接,Web与NIO长连接具有以下优势:

* **减少网络开销:**避免了频繁建立和断开连接的网络开销,从而优化网站加载速度。

* **降低服务器负载:**由于长连接减少了服务器处理新连接的开销,提升了服务器的性能和承载能力。

* **实时数据传输:**长连接可以实现双向实时数据传输,支持如即时通讯、在线游戏等场景。

对SEO的积极影响

长连接对SEO优化具有以下积极影响:

* **提升页面加载速度:**长连接缩短了页面加载时间,提升了用户体验,间接增加了网站的排名。

* **增强服务器稳定性:**长连接降低了服务器负载,保证了网站的稳定运行,避免因宕机造成排名下降。

* **提升用户黏着度:**长连接支持即时互动,增强了用户与网站的黏着度,有利于用户重复访问。

如何建立Web与NIO长连接

建立Web与NIO长连接可以通过以下步骤:

1. 在服务器端配置NIO框架,如Netty或Mina。

2. 在客户端端使用WebSocket或HTTP Streaming技术发起长连接请求。

3. 服务端接收请求并建立NIO长连接。

Web与NIO长连接是一种提升网站SEO排名的有效技术,通过减少网络开销、降低服务器负载和增强用户黏着度,从而改善网站的加载速度、稳定性和用户体验。掌握长连接的原理和建立 ,有助于网站优化人员提升网站排名,获得更好的搜索引擎可见性。

文章目录
    搜索